Why American Halloween Candy Sells So Well in the UK

Halloween started as an American tradition, and American confectionery brands take it more seriously than anyone else. Every major US candy brand releases a dedicated Halloween range each year — limited editions, themed packaging, novelty shapes, and seasonal flavours that disappear after October. UK supermarkets stock a small fraction of these. Specialist sweet shops and corner shops that source the full American Halloween range have something supermarkets simply can’t match.

The other factor is social media. Halloween candy is inherently visual — themed packaging, novelty shapes, bright colours — and TikTok and Instagram drive enormous demand for products that look interesting on camera. Customers seek out the brands they’ve seen online, and shops that stock them benefit from being the destination.

Industry data points to a growing “Summertween” trend, with 10% of Gen Z and Millennials in the US starting their Halloween shopping as early as August. That trend has crossed the Atlantic, which means UK retailers should be stocking up earlier than ever — ideally from August onwards. How to Build a Halloween Display That Sells

The biggest mistake retailers make with Halloween is treating it like any other seasonal range — a few themed products dotted through the existing display. The shops that win at Halloween build a dedicated Halloween section that customers can spot from the street.

Group everything together. Don’t scatter Halloween products across your candy, chocolate, and grocery sections. Build one large Halloween display that combines candy, chocolate, novelty lines, and seasonal Oreos in one impactful zone. This creates a destination within the shop and makes the section feel like an event rather than just another shelf.

Use orange, black, and purple. The Halloween colour palette is universal. Use coloured tissue paper, ribbons, or simple printed bunting to transform a shelf into a feature. This costs almost nothing but transforms the customer perception of the section.

Position near the entrance or till. Halloween candy is largely impulse-driven. Customers don’t plan to buy four bags of Sour Patch Kids Zombies — they see the display, get into the Halloween spirit, and pick something up. Visibility drives sales.

Lead with the strongest hero products. Reese’s Werewolf Tracks, Sour Patch Kids Zombies, and the Peeps Halloween range should be your eye-level products. These are the items that customers recognise, photograph, and post about on social media. The supporting lines (novelty Charms, Tootsie, Frankford) sit around them.

Add a sour challenge corner. Position Warheads, Toxic Waste, and the Sour Punch Ghost Pepper Roulette Straws together as a “dare you” corner. This generates social media content from customers filming each other’s reactions — free advertising for your shop. For more on building sour displays, see our best sour candy guide.

When to Stock Up for Halloween 2026

Halloween is now a multi-month event in UK retail. The traditional approach — stocking up in early October — leaves money on the table because customers start shopping much earlier than they used to. Here’s the timing that works best:

May to August: Early stock arrival. Place orders ahead of time so seasonal lines are ready to display from August onwards. Use this period to plan your display layout and prepare social media content.

August to mid-September: Soft launch. Begin displaying Halloween products in a smaller dedicated section. Start posting Halloween content on social media to capture early shoppers and Summertween customers.

Mid-September to early October: Full display launch. Build out the complete Halloween section with all hero products and supporting lines. This is when most customers begin actively shopping.

October: Peak sales month. Restock fast-moving lines aggressively. Run promotions in the final week before Halloween to clear remaining stock.

Early November: Clear remaining stock with a flash sale. Anything that doesn’t sell needs to move quickly because the same shelf space is needed for Christmas lines from mid-November onwards.
